1 Samuel 9:10-17 New Living Translation (NLT)

10. “All right,” Saul agreed, “let’s try it!” So they started into the town where the man of God lived.

11. As they were climbing the hill to the town, they met some young women coming out to draw water. So Saul and his servant asked, “Is the seer here today?”

12. “Yes,” they replied. “Stay right on this road. He is at the town gates. He has just arrived to take part in a public sacrifice up at the place of worship.

13. Hurry and catch him before he goes up there to eat. The guests won’t begin eating until he arrives to bless the food.”

14. So they entered the town, and as they passed through the gates, Samuel was coming out toward them to go up to the place of worship.

15. Now the lord had told Samuel the previous day,

16. “About this time tomorrow I will send you a man from the land of Benjamin. Anoint him to be the leader of my people, Israel. He will rescue them from the Philistines, for I have looked down on my people in mercy and have heard their cry.”

17. When Samuel saw Saul, the lord said, “That’s the man I told you about! He will rule my people.”
